Insurance Declared Total Loss Vehicles: Some cars are labeled a total loss after a crash, storm, theft recovery, or other major event. Even when the vehicle still runs, the repair cost may be too high for the insurance company to approve. We buy these vehicles in McLean, Virginia, including cars with salvage history and vehicles that are no longer worth fixing for the current owner.
Cars With Bent Structural Frames: A bent frame can happen after a hard front end hit, rear collision, or side impact. The damage may affect how the car drives, how the doors close, or how the tires wear over time. Many private buyers avoid frame damage, but these vehicles are still commonly sold for cash when the owner wants a straightforward way to move on.
Vehicles With Severe Rust Damage: Rust can spread across the body, undercarriage, floor panels, brake lines, and other important areas. In some cases, it makes the vehicle unsafe or too costly to repair. This is common in older cars and trucks that have seen years of weather exposure, and many owners decide to sell once the rust becomes more than a cosmetic problem.
Older Vehicles With Excessive Mileage: High mileage vehicles often come with worn engines, tired transmissions, suspension problems, oil leaks, and other age related issues. Even if the car still starts and drives, the cost of keeping it on the road can add up fast. These vehicles are often sold when the owner no longer wants to put more money into repairs.

McLean Junk Car Values
Junk car values in McLean, Virginia depend on what the vehicle is worth as parts and metal. A car in rough shape brings less when major systems are dead or damaged. If it no longer runs and has been sitting for years, rust, flat tires, and old fluids usually lower the offer.
Some vehicles still have value because people need their parts. A common sedan with a good engine, doors, or wheels can be worth more than a badly wrecked car with nothing left to reuse. Missing items change the price fast. If the battery, catalytic converter, or transmission is gone, the value drops because those are important pieces.
Weight also matters because heavier vehicles bring more as scrap metal. A large SUV or truck often has more metal than a small compact car. Scrap prices also change over time, so the same car in McLean can bring a different amount from one month to the next.
Market demand in McLean: Some vehicles hold more value when local buyers and recyclers want their parts, body panels, or drivetrain pieces. Common cars, trucks, and vans often bring stronger offers because there is a steadier resale and parts market.
Age and mileage: Older vehicles with very high miles usually lose value because major parts have more wear. A newer vehicle with lower miles may still be worth more, even if it is damaged or no longer running.
Make and model: Certain brands and models keep value better because parts are easier to resell or the vehicle has a stronger used market. Less common models may be worth less if demand is limited or replacement parts are harder to move.
Running condition: A car that starts, moves, and idles normally will often be worth more than one that does not run. If the engine, transmission, or electrical system prevents basic operation, value often drops.
Accident and body damage: Light cosmetic damage may reduce value less than major frame damage or heavy impact to key panels. If the structure is bent or several expensive parts need replacement, buyers usually adjust the offer downward.
Missing parts: Vehicles with the catalytic converter, wheels, battery, airbags, or major engine parts missing are usually worth less. Complete vehicles tend to have stronger value because more parts can be reused or sold.
Title status: A clear title can help support a better offer because ownership is easier to verify. Salvage history, title problems, or missing paperwork can limit resale options and lower value.
Tire and wheel condition: Good wheels and usable tires can add some value, especially on trucks, vans, and work vehicles. Damaged rims or worn out tires usually do not help the price.
Interior condition: Clean seats, working electronics, and an intact dashboard can support value on a used vehicle. Heavy wear, missing trim, or water damage inside the cabin can reduce what the vehicle is worth.
Current scrap metal prices: Junk car value often changes with the price of steel and other metals. When scrap prices rise, lower value vehicles may bring more, and when metal prices fall, offers can drop.
